The task is simple: pretenders to the throne perform one minute each of a compulsory and a self-chosen song, on stage in a rocking, gig-like atmosphere, alone and armed with nothing but - well, actually, armed with nothing. The annual Air Guitar World Championships (AGWC) take place in Oulu, Finland where contestants battle it out by mimicking guitar playing. According to the competition ideology, "wars will end, climate change will stop and all bad things will vanish when all the people in the world play the air guitar". Air guitar is a global thing and the Annual Air Guitar World Championships have been continuously held in Oulu, Finland, since 1996, except in 2020 and 2021 because of the Covid-19 global pandemic.
